Does University of North Dakota sponsor H-1B visas?

YesUniversity of North Dakota has filed 8 H-1B labor condition applications (LCAs) with the U.S. Department of Labor at a 100% approval rate. Based on those public filings, it's a possible sponsor.

University of North Dakota H-1B sponsorship — FAQ

Does University of North Dakota sponsor H-1B visas?

Yes. University of North Dakota has filed 8 H-1B labor condition applications (LCAs) with the U.S. Department of Labor, of which 8 were certified (a 100% approval rate). That makes it a possible sponsor.

What is University of North Dakota's H-1B approval rate?

100% — 8 certified out of 8 decided LCAs.

What roles does University of North Dakota sponsor for H-1B?

Most-sponsored roles at University of North Dakota: Assistant Research Professor, Assistant Professor - Computational Biologist, Assistant Professor Of Engineering, Assistant Professor Of Communication, Post Doctoral Research Fellow.

What is the average H-1B salary at University of North Dakota?

The average wage on University of North Dakota's H-1B filings is about $95K per year.
